## Runbook: Snapcrate image cache leak

The Snapcrate thumbnail cache leaks roughly 200 MB/day per worker because evicted entries keep decoded bitmap references alive. Rolling restarts every 48 hours are the current mitigation. A proper fix is scoped but unscheduled. Heap-dump instructions and the tracking analysis live on the internal page below.

runbook for yageg-tafop: https://superset.merlaqnet.local/deploy/projects/issue/display/repo/projects/ticket/e6ac41f4bf7bc116ee61994c

Dark-mode rollout for the Ashquill admin dashboard must be gated behind the theme-preview flag until the contrast audit passes. If operators report unreadable charts, verify the token palette version shipped with the bundle matches the design registry; mismatches cause the legacy light styles to leak through. Roll back only the stylesheet package, not the full release. The verified bundle for this rollout carries the token below.

session token of kagup-hahaf = htk3_2b8

**Q: Where can I read about the Lintbarrow stale-cache incident?**

The full postmortem lives in the Corvid platform wiki under Incident 2041. In short: our edge cache in the Pellworth region kept serving expired pricing entries because the invalidation worker silently lost its lease. New team members should read the timeline carefully before touching cache TTL logic. To open the archived incident vault, use the recovery passphrase below.

unlock words, fawig-bagef: olidor-holir-istox-holath-tamys-quenion-giliel